recently things have been looking bleak
for environmentalists in the us
environmental regulations have been
loosened under the current
administration
we’ve pulled out of the world’s largest
environmental agreement the paris
climate accord
and 2019 was the second hottest year on
record and at the highest amount of
carbon dioxide released into the
atmosphere
of any year on record with 36.8 billion
tons being released
in 2020 it looked like things were going
to be no different until the coronavirus
pandemic
this world-changing event dropped carbon
emissions to their lowest rates in
years early in 2020. the societal
disruption caused by social distancing
caused global carbon emissions
to plummet 17 in the first three and a
half months of the year as compared to
even in incredibly industrialized
countries like china where there are
less strict environmental regulations
emissions have drastically reduced the
use of personal transportation
like cars has essentially ended as
people wait for a vaccine
vehicles for international
transportation like commercial airliners
have similarly
similarly fallen out of use as people
avoid travel
electron electricity has been used in
workplaces and businesses because of
their shutdown
as well which is further reduced carbon
emissions all these factors combined add
up to the unprecedented drop
in carpet emissions of 17
